What Is Non-Emergency Ambulance Transportation?

Non-emergency ambulance transportation is used when a patient does not require immediate emergency response but still needs medical care, monitoring, or stretcher transport during movement. These transports are typically scheduled in advance and staffed by licensed medical professionals.

Patients who cannot safely travel by private vehicle, wheelchair van, or rideshare often require this level of transport.

Common Reasons for Non-Emergency Transport

Non-emergency ambulance transportation is frequently used for:

  • Hospital discharges

  • Transfers to skilled nursing or rehabilitation facilities

  • Interfacility transfers

  • Dialysis appointments

  • Specialty medical visits

  • Long-distance medical transportation

These transports help ensure continuity of care while maintaining patient comfort and safety.

Levels of Care Available

Non-emergency ambulance transportation may be provided at different levels depending on patient needs:

  • Basic Life Support (BLS): For stable patients requiring monitoring, oxygen, or assistance with mobility.

  • Advanced Life Support (ALS): For patients needing cardiac monitoring, IV medications, or advanced assessment.

  • Critical Care Transport (CCT): For patients requiring ICU-level monitoring, ventilator support, or complex medication infusions.

Selecting the correct level of care is essential for patient safety and insurance compliance.

Documentation and Medical Necessity

Most non-emergency transports billed to Medicare or insurance require documentation demonstrating medical necessity. A Physician Certification Statement (PCS) is often required to confirm that ambulance transport is appropriate.

Proper documentation helps prevent delays, denials, and unexpected billing issues.

Scheduling Non-Emergency Ambulance Transportation

Scheduling is typically coordinated through hospitals, care facilities, or directly with the ambulance provider. Providing accurate patient information, medical documentation, and preferred timing helps ensure smooth coordination.

Early scheduling is especially important for long-distance or specialty transports.
